What happens during the process of nuclear fusion in the Sun?

A.
The process fuses only the neutrons.
B.
The process fuses only the protons.
C.
The process fuses the entire atom.
D.
The process fuses the electrons of two atoms.
E.
The process fuses the nucleus of two atoms.

Respuesta :

During the process of nuclear fusion in the Sun, the process fuses the nucleus of two atoms.

Explanation:

The sun and the stars create their power through the process of fusion. In this process, two hydrogen atoms fuse with each other or get combined to form a helium atom. While a portion of mass of hydrogen atom is fused with the other, another portion of that mass converts into energy.
